Understanding AI Girlfriends: More Than Just Chatbots

At their core, AI girlfriends are a blend of natural language processing, machine learning, and emotional simulation. Unlike traditional chatbots, which follow scripted responses, AI girlfriends leverage complex algorithms to adapt to user preferences and behaviors. This allows for a personalized experience that can mimic genuine human interaction, fostering a sense of closeness and understanding that many users find compelling. Psychological and Social Implications

The rise of AI girlfriends raises important questions about human psychology and social dynamics. For some, these virtual partners serve as a safe space to explore feelings, practice social skills, or cope with loneliness. Others see them as a supplement to real-world relationships, providing companionship when human interaction isn’t feasible. However, experts caution about potential risks, such as emotional dependency or blurred boundaries between virtual and real intimacy. As technology evolves, understanding these implications becomes crucial for users and developers alike.

The Ethical Debate

As AI girlfriends become more lifelike, ethical considerations come to the forefront. Issues surrounding consent, authenticity, and emotional manipulation are hotly debated. Critics argue that creating highly realistic AI partners might perpetuate unhealthy attachments or lead to escapism. Conversely, proponents believe that if designed responsibly, AI companions can enhance mental well-being and offer support for individuals with social anxiety or other challenges. Navigating this complex landscape requires transparency and continuous dialogue about the role of artificial intelligence in personal relationships.
